در چشم انداز دیجیتال امروزی، فعال ، محتوای شما برای برجسته شدن در جستجو برای سئوی موثر بسیار مهم است. پیادهسازی Schema Markup یکی از قویترین راهها برای افزایش دید است، زیرا به موتورهای جستجو کمک میکند تا محتوای شما را بهتر درک کرده و زمینهسازی کنند. علاوه بر این، Schema Markup همچنین شما را قادر می سازد تا به نتایج غنی دست پیدا کنید، که می تواند نرخ کلیک (CTR) و تبدیل ها را افزایش دهد.
علاوه بر این، Schema Markup از ابتکارات هوش مصنوعی با ایجاد یک نمودار دانش محتوای قوی پشتیب، می کند. این داده های به هم پیوسته به ماشین ها اجازه می دهد تا روابط بین موجودات مختلف در محتوای شما را شناسایی کنند و دقت و ارتباط ظاهر آن در نتایج جستجو را بهبود بخشند.
با این حال، روند پیاده سازی Schema Markup می تواند بر اساس نحوه مدیریت محتوای شما متفاوت باشد. در مقالههای قبلی، نحوه استقرار Schema Markup برای CMSهای headful مانند AEM و Sitecore را مورد بحث قرار دادهایم. با این حال، زم، که صحبت از یک CMS بدون هد می شود، پیاده سازی چالش های منحصر به فردی را به دلیل جدا شدن پایگاه داده محتوای باطن از لایه ارائه جلویی آن ایجاد می کند.
این گفته، اگر وب سایت شما بر روی یک CMS بدون هد اجرا می شود، نگران نباشید! این مقاله راه حل های موثری را برای کمک به پیاده سازی Schema Markup در مقیاس ارائه می دهد. قبل از اینکه به گزینههای شما برای پیادهسازی Schema Markup در یک محیط CMS بدون هد بپردازیم، اجازه دهید ابتدا توضیح دهیم که یک CMS “بی سر” دقیقا چیست.
هدلس CMS چیست؟
یک سیستم مدیریت محتوای هدلس (CMS) به شما امکان میدهد تا محتوا را از طریق APIها مدیریت و ارائه دهید، بدون اینکه به یک صفحه اصلی یا لایه ارائه خاص گره بخورید. پلتفرم های CMS هدلس محبوب عبارتند از قانع کننده و سلامت عقل، در حالی که CMS های سنتی دوست دارند AEM و دروپال همچنین گزینه های بدون سر را ارائه می دهد.
برخلاف پلتفرمهای سنتی CMS، که باطن (جایی که محتوا ایجاد و ذخیره میشود) را با ،مت ظاهری (نحوه نمایش محتوا) ،یب میکنند، یک CMS بدون هد این دو را از هم جدا میکند. این جداسازی CMS بدون هد را قادر میسازد تا به طور کامل روی مدیریت محتوا تمرکز کند، بدون اینکه آن محتوا چگونه یا کجا نمایش داده شود.
با متمرکز ، Schema Markup در باطن، یک CMS بدون سر، انعطافپذیری را برای انطباق با هر فنآوری یا قالبهای ظاهری در حال ظهور ارائه میدهد. این بدان م،است که محتوای شما در آینده مقاوم میماند و آماده نمایش در قالبها یا پلتفرمهای جدید در حین تکامل است و تجربه کاربر، عملکرد SEO و آمادگی جستجوی هوش مصنوعی را افزایش میدهد.
مزایای استفاده از CMS بدون هدلس
بسیاری از شرکت های بزرگ CMS های بدون هد را به دلیل توانایی آنها در پشتیب، از تجربیات همه کانال ترجیح می دهند. محتوای ایجاد شده در یک CMS بدون هد میتواند مجدداً مورد استفاده قرار گیرد و در چندین پلتفرم توزیع شود و از تجربهای ثابت در وبسایتها، برنامههای تلفن همراه و سایر کانالهای دیجیتال اطمینان حاصل شود – همه از یک منبع محتوا.
CMS های Headless همچنین انعطاف پذیری توسعه frontend را ارائه می دهند و به تیم ها اجازه می دهند هر فناوری را برای frontend انتخاب کنند، مانند واکنش نشان دهید یا Vue.js. از آنجایی که محتوا از طریق API ها ارائه می شود، مستقل از پشته فرانت اند انتخاب شده باقی می ماند و مقیاس پذیری و چابکی را برای مشاغل در حال رشد ارائه می دهد.
معایب استفاده از CMS بدون هدلس
یکی از اشکالات اصلی CMS های بدون هد این است که غیر توسعه دهندگان ممکن است به کمک فنی برای ساختن ،مت جلو یا ادغام موفقیت آمیز API ها نیاز داشته باشند. برخلاف CMS های سنتی مانند وردپرسپلتفرمهای CMS بدون هد، که با تمها و قالبهای داخلی ارائه میشوند، اغلب برای کارهایی مانند پیادهسازی Schema Markup، که میتواند زمانبر و کار فشرده باشد، به توسعه frontend سفارشی نیاز دارند.
نحوه پیاده سازی Schema Markup در یک CMS بدون سر
با وجود پیچیدگی ها، خبر خوب این است که شما گزینه هایی برای پیاده سازی Schema Markup دارید، حتی در یک محیط CMS بدون هد. بیایید عمیقتر به آن گزینهها بپردازیم.
پیاده سازی دستی نشانه گذاری طرحواره در یک CMS بدون سر
یکی از راههای پیادهسازی Schema Markup در CMS بدون هد، ایجاد و درج نشانهگذاری برای هر صفحه به صورت دستی است. هر بار که محتوا در آن صفحه به روز می شود، نشانه گذاری طرحواره مربوطه نیز باید به صورت دستی به روز شود.
با این حال، این رویکرد مقیاس پذیر نیست. با تغییر محتوای وب سایت شما، نشانه گذاری طرحواره شما می تواند به سرعت منسوخ شود و منجر به Schema Drift شود. اگر تیم شما این کار را انجام دهد، نیاز به نگهداری و به روز رس، مداوم دارد، که خسته کننده است، به خصوص در هنگام مدیریت یک وب سایت بزرگ با حجم زیاد.
برای ،، که به دنبال راه حلی پویا هستند، تیم توسعه شما باید یک سیستم برای تولید و نگهداری پویا نشانه گذاری Schema بسازد، زیرا هیچ پلاگین خارج از جعبه برای پلتفرم های CMS بدون هد وجود ندارد.
برای پیاده سازی Schema Markup در CMS خود با برنامه Schema شریک شوید
برای سازمانهایی که به دنبال پیادهسازی Schema Markup در مقیاس بدون بار کار دستی مداوم یا طراحی یک راهحل سفارشی هستند، مشارکت با ارائهدهنده راهحل Schema Markup مانند Schema App یک جایگزین مقیاسپذیر و با لمس بالا است. در برنامه Schema، ما یک راهحل سرتاسر برای تیمهای Enterprise ارائه میدهیم که شامل همه چیز از ایجاد استراتژی نشانهگذاری طرحواره تا نتایج قابل اندازهگیری است.
راه حل سرتاسر Schema Schema App به تیم ها امکان دسترسی به ابزارهایی مانند برجسته کننده برنامه Schema را می دهد که به صورت پویا Schema Markup را در سراسر سایت شما ایجاد و اجرا می کند. این نیاز به کدنویسی یا بهروزرس، دستی را از بین میبرد، زیرا ابزارهای ما اطمینان میدهند که نشانهگذاری شما بهطور خودکار بهروز میشود.
به مشتریان برنامه Schema همچنین یک مدیر موفقیت مشتری برای مدیریت کل فرآیند نشانه گذاری طرحواره، از استراتژی و اجرا تا نتایج، اختصاص داده شده است. این به تیمها اجازه میدهد تا ارزش انجام Schema Markup را بدون نیاز به پشتیب، مداوم توسعهدهنده به حدا،ر برسانند.
ادغام Schema Markup در یک CMS بدون هد به دلیل معماری جدا شده آن می تواند پیچیده باشد. با این حال، برنامه Schema گزینههای استقرار طرح نشانهگذاری سفارشی را ارائه میدهد که متن، با زیرساختهای منحصربهفرد، منابع توسعه و اه، تجاری شما طراحی شدهاند.
گزینه های برنامه Schema برای استقرار در CMS بدون سر
برنامه Schema چندین گزینه استقرار متن، با محیط های CMS بدون هد ارائه می دهد. بیایید گزینه های شما را بررسی کنیم:
1. یکپارچه سازی جاوا اسکریپت
ادغام جاوا اسکریپت محبوب ترین و ساده ترین گزینه برای استقرار Schema Markup در محیط های CMS بدون هد است. این روش به طور یکپارچه با سیستم های مدیریت بر،ب مانند گوگل تگ منیجر، آن را به یک راه حل ایده آل برای تیم هایی تبدیل می کند که به دنبال استقرار سریع و مقیاس پذیر هستند.
مزیت کلیدی استفاده از جاوا اسکریپت برای نشانه گذاری طرحواره، انعطاف پذیری آن است. از آنجایی که نشانه گذاری در سمت مشتری ایجاد می شود، معماری باطن شما اهمیتی ندارد. پس از اینکه قطعه جاوا اسکریپت برنامه Schema را به سایت خود اضافه کردید – چه از طریق یک مدیر بر،ب یا مستقیماً در کد – به طور خودکار Schema Markup را ایجاد و اجرا می کند.
این جاوا اسکریپت با ایجاد نشانه گذاری از محتوای صفحه به صورت بلادرنگ یا زم، که صفحه بارگذاری می شود، به روز می ماند. در نتیجه، همیشه آ،ین محتوای صفحه را منع، می کند. نیازی به مشارکت مداوم توسعهدهنده نیست، نشانهگذاری Schema خود را با حداقل تلاش بهروز نگه دارید.
برخی ممکن است نگران باشند که افزودن جاوا اسکریپت، به خصوص زم، که میزبان خارجی باشد، می تواند سایت آنها را کند کند. با این حال، تأثیر روی سرعت صفحه معمولاً حداقل است – معمولاً فقط چند میلی ث،ه. Schema App اسکریپت های خود را برای اجرای کارآمد بهینه می کند و اطمینان می دهد که عملکرد به طور قابل توجهی تحت تأثیر قرار نمی گیرد. با این حال، اگر سرعت اولویت اصلی باشد، ما یک جایگزین ادغام سمت سرور ارائه می دهیم.
2. یکپارچه سازی سمت سرور با استفاده از Web،oks
برای مشتری، که از پلتفرمهای CMS بدون سر استفاده میکنند، جایی که برنامه Schema یکپارچهسازی مستقیم را ارائه نمیدهد، ما یک گزینه سمت سرور از طریق وب هوک ها. تیم توسعه شما میتواند Web،oks را راهاندازی کند تا هر زمان که Schema Markup ایجاد، بهروزرس، یا حذف شد به سرور شما اطلاع دهد. این به سیستم شما اجازه می دهد تا API را فراخو، کند و نشانه گذاری به روز شده را در صفحات مربوطه اعمال کند.
هنگامی که Web،ok یکپارچه شد، به طور خودکار عمل می کند و سیستم ما به شما هشدار می دهد که هر زمان که تغییراتی رخ می دهد، Schema Markup را به روز کنید. این رویکرد میتواند سرعت صفحه را با ارائه یک نسخه کاملاً کش شده بهبود بخشد، و از تأخیرهای (بسیار جزئی) که گاهی اوقات ممکن است با راهحلهای مبتنی بر جاوا اسکریپت همراه باشد، اجتناب کند.
برخلاف جاوا اسکریپت که نشانهگذاری در سمت کلاینت ایجاد میکند، Web،oks برای برقراری ارتباط و بهروزرس، نشانهگذاری JSON-LD بر اساس آ،ین باری که صفحه توسط Schema App ،یده شده یا با جاوا اسکریپت مشاهده شده است، به سرورها متکی است. اگر محتوای صفحه پس از آ،ین ،یدن یا مشاهده تغییر کند، نشانهگذاری مستقر شده ممکن است کمی قدیمی باشد تا زم، که ،یدن یا نمای بعدی رخ دهد. برخلاف جاوا اسکریپت سمت کلاینت، نشانه گذاری در زمان اجرا ایجاد نمی شود، بلکه مستقیماً از برنامه Schema برداشته می شود.
لازم به ذکر است که Web،oks فقط برای تیم هایی با تخصص فنی برای ادغام سفارشی توصیه می شود، زیرا برنامه Schema پشتیب، فنی محدودی را فراتر از کمک ایمیل ارائه می دهد.
برای اطلاعات بیشتر در مورد ادغام وب هوک سمت سرور ما، اسناد پشتیب، ما را ببینید.
3. راه حل شبکه تحویل محتوا برنامه Schema
یکی دیگر از گزینههای پیادهسازی Schema Markup در CMS بدون هد، استفاده از شبکه تحویل محتوای Schema App (CDN) است. با این روش، سرور شما میتواند مستقیماً از CDN ما درخواست نشانهگذاری طرحواره کند و به شما این امکان را میدهد که نشانهگذاری را برای یک صفحه خاص در صورت تقاضا بکشید.
نحوه کار به این صورت است: هر زمان که حافظه پنهان شما نیاز به به روز رس، داشته باشد، با CDN تماس می گیرید تا JSON-LD را برای یک صفحه مشخص بازیابی کنید. سپس سرور شما میتواند این دادهها را کش کند و آنها را به CMS بدون هد فشار دهد و مطمئن شود که صفحات شما همیشه بهروز هستند. عملکرد آن مشابه روشی است که جاوا اسکریپت ما نشانه گذاری را از CDN می کشد، اما در این مورد، تیم شما فرآیند را کنترل می کند.
در حالی که این رویکرد به شما کنترل بیشتری می دهد، توسعه دهندگان شما را م،م می کند تا بسته به تنظیمات شما، Schema Markup را در ،مت جلویی سایت شما ادغام کنند، چه در سمت سرور یا سمت مشتری. این فرآیند بسیار سفارشی است و ممکن است شامل توسعه قابل توجهی در حال انجام باشد، زیرا با تکامل سایت خود باید راه حل را حفظ و بازسازی کنید.
انتخاب یک راه حل برنامه طرحواره که به بهترین وجه با معماری CMS هدلس شما مطابقت دارد
پیاده سازی Schema Markup در یک CMS بدون هد یک راه قدرتمند برای افزایش دید جستجوی وب سایت و تعامل کاربر است. با ساختاربندی محتوای خود به گونه ای که موتورهای جستجو به راحتی بتوانند آن را درک کنند، راه را برای نتایج جستجوی پیشرفته، افزایش نرخ کلیک و تبدیل بیشتر هموار می کنید.
با چندین گزینه در دسترس – اعم از جاوا اسکریپت، Web،oks یا یکپارچه سازی CDN – انتخاب راه حل من، برای راه اندازی منحصر به فرد شما می تواند بسیار دشوار باشد. با این حال، با برنامه Schema، لازم نیست این فرآیند را به تنهایی طی کنید. تیم ما شما را در هر مرحله راهنمایی می کند و به شما کمک می کند تا بهترین رویکرد را برای CMS بدون هد بر اساس معماری، اه، تجاری و منابع خود تعیین کنید.
علاوه بر این، از پشتیب، مداوم و توصیههای استراتژی محتوا توسط مدیر موفقیت مشتری اختصاص داده شده خود بهره مند خواهید شد و از طریق پلت فرم تجزیه و تحلیل عملکرد طرحواره (SPA) برنامه Schema به بینشهای عملکرد دسترسی خواهید داشت.
آیا برای بهبود عملکرد سایت خود با Schema Markup آماده هستید؟ برای بررسی گزینههای خود تماس بگیرید و ببینید برنامه Schema چگونه میتواند به شما در پیادهسازی یک راهحل مقیاسپذیر و مؤثر کمک کند.
ببینید چگونه برنامه Schema می تواند به تیم شما کمک کند تا نشانه گذاری طرحواره پیشرفته را در CMS بدون هد شما پیاده سازی کند
جوئل کامینگز
جوئل مهندس کارکنان در برنامه Schema است. برنامه Schema یک راه حل نشانه گذاری طرحواره سرتاسر است که به تیم های SEO سازم، کمک می کند تا Schema Markup را ایجاد، استقرار و مدیریت کنند تا در جستجو برجسته شوند.
منبع: https://www.schemaapp.com/schema-markup/،w-to-implement-schema-markup-on-a-headless-cms/